After the US plug-in hybrid start-up Fisker Automotive slowed down the planned ramp-up of production of its first Karma model and, with supplier A123 Systems, fixed a potential battery coolant leak problem on its initial factory output, the company has doubled its fourth, ‘Series D’ funding round target from US$150m
